Abstract

The purpose of this study was to find out how the Application of Pendengaran Penglihatan Learning Alat Improve Student Learning Outcomes in PAI Subjects Class VII 6 at SMP Negeri 7 Makassar and to determine student learning outcomes using Pendengaran Penglihatan Learning Alat in PAI learning class VII 6 in SMP Negeri 7 Makassar. This research is a Classroom Action Research (CAR) which consists of two cycles, where each cycle consists of two meetings. The sample in this study was class VII 6 students at SMP Negeri 7 Makassar with a total of 28 students. The techniques used in collecting data in this study were observation, interviews, tests, and documentation. The test consists of two types, namely pre-test and post-test, the pre-test is carried out at the beginning of the meeting before the students are given treatment or the learning process by applying Audio Visual learning media while the post-test is carried out at the end of each meeting in each cycle. The data analysis technique used in this study is to use the formula for calculating the percentage and average value (Mean) for both student activity sheet data analysis and student learning outcomes. The results of this study are the application of Audio Visual learning media in PAI subjects is able to increase the sense of responsibility individually and in groups and the application of this Audio Visual learning model can improve student learning outcomes in PAI subjects. Thus the increase in student learning outcomes can be proven by the value of students who have increased and are getting better. The average value in the pre-test is 69.28 with a percentage of 42%, the average post-test value in the first cycle is 76.96 with a percentage of 71.42% and the post-test average value in the second cycle is 91, 42 with a percentage of 92.85%. The data proves that student learning outcomes can increase and have met the class success indicator, namely 80% with the application of Audio Visual learning media.
